Former Pakistan captain Mohammad Hafeez has dismissed claims that India received special treatment from the ICC during the ongoing Champions Trophy 2025. Mohammad Hafeez stated that India are the only team that prioritizes winning ICC trophies, while other teams focus on financial gains.
There is a debate over whether India had an unfair advantage by playing all their matches, including the knockouts, at a single venue—the Dubai International Stadium. A hybrid model was introduced after the Indian government did not permit Team India to travel to Pakistan, the tournament hosts.
They Sent Their Players to the IPL – Mohammad Hafeez
Mohammad Hafeez said that different cricket boards have different priorities based on their financial strength. He stated that financially weaker boards allow players to participate in franchise leagues, even during international series.
“I went to South Africa in 2021, and they sent their players to the IPL. They are not a financially strong board. South Africa want money. They played their C team against Pakistan,” Hafeez said on Game on Hai.
“Later, they sent their players to the IPL even during a Test series against New Zealand. Then, when SA20 came, they started treating it like a money-making machine. They don’t want to compromise with that. That is their policy,” He added.
The Team That Is Playing to Win Is India – Mohammad Hafeez
As India remained unbeaten and dominated their opponents on the road to the final, discussions about venue advantage gained momentum. Several former and current cricketers have raised concerns over India benefiting from playing in familiar conditions.
Mohammad Hafeez also stated that the Pakistan Cricket Board (PCB) accepted the hybrid model for hosting Champions Trophy 2025 due to financial reasons. He emphasized that Pakistan did not gain anything from hosting the Champions Trophy in a hybrid format apart from monetary benefits.

“The team that is playing to win is India. They plan to win ICC trophies. We talk a lot about them recovering favours. They are not getting any favours from anyone. Whatever they earn is because of the quality of cricket they are playing,” Hafeez added.
India to Face New Zealand in Champions Trophy 2025 Final in Dubai
India will face New Zealand in the Champions Trophy 2025 final in Dubai on Sunday, March 9. The two sides last met at the same venue in the group stage before the Kiwis traveled to Lahore for their semifinal against South Africa. The Mitchell Santner-led team returned to Dubai for the summit clash.
India have remained unbeaten throughout the event and will aim to secure back-to-back ICC titles. Rohit Sharma guided India to victory in the 2024 T20 World Cup. Meanwhile, Pakistan, the original hosts, had a disastrous campaign, as they were knocked out in the group stage without a single win.
